Finland Joins NATO, , Russia Warns of Retaliation.
On April 4, Finland officially handed over documents
to become a member of the NATO military alliance.

NBC reports that the addition of Finland
doubles NATO's border with Russia.
The news comes as a major shift
in Europe's security landscape.

The addition of Finland presents strategic and political
problems for Russia, which cited NATO's expansion
as the catalyst for its invasion of Ukraine.

In response, Russia said that Finland's membership
in NATO would force Moscow to take
"retaliatory measures" to address security threats.
Previously, Russia has said that it will increase forces
near Finland in response to NATO repositioning
any additional troops or equipment in the country.
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ov
said that the news reflects
NATO's anti-Russian course.
.
We will closely monitor what will be going on
in Finland and how NATO will use the territory
of Finland for the deployment of weapons,
equipment and infrastructure next to our
border that would potentially threaten us.
Measures will be taken dependent on that, Dmitry Peskov, Kremlin spokesman, via NBC.

NBC reports that Finland entering NATO
will be marked with a flag-raising
ceremony on the alliance's 74th anniversary.

On March 30, Turkey became
the final member of NATO to approve
Finland's membership application.

On September 10, Russian President Vladimir Putin, alongside Chinese leadership, inaugurated the "Ocean-2024" naval exercise, marking the largest joint naval drill in three decades. The expansive operation spans the Pacific and Arctic Oceans, the Mediterranean, Caspian, and Baltic Seas, featuring over 400 warships, 120 aircraft, and more than 90,000 personnel from Russia and China. Putin emphasized the drill’s significance in testing combat readiness and modern weaponry integration, while also criticizing U.S. military actions for provoking an arms race and destabilizing global security. The exercise, which includes contributions from the People's Liberation Army Navy, has sent shockwaves through NATO and the U.S., underscoring the growing strategic partnership between Moscow and Beijing amid rising geopolitical tensions.

In response to recent Ukrainian drone strikes that damaged residential areas in Moscow's suburbs,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ov has sharply criticised the attacks, asserting that they have no place in legitimate military operations. Peskov condemned the targeting of civilian infrastructure, describing it as a clear indication of the aggressive nature of the Ukrainian government. He emphasised that Russia must continue its military operations to protect against such attacks, while the Defense Ministry reported intercepting 144 drones during the overnight assault. The intensified drone strikes, which have increasingly targeted both residential and energy infrastructure, have heightened tensions and escalated the conflict.

In a recent statement,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ov downplayed the significance of the US presidential election outcome on Russia’s strategic priorities, emphasising that the conflict with Ukraine remains the primary focus for Moscow. Peskov, speaking to Russian news outlet Life on Sunday, asserted that “reaching the goals of the special military operation [against Ukraine] is a priority, rather than the outcome of the US elections.” His remarks came in response to US President Joe Biden's unexpected withdrawal from the presidential race earlier that day.
